文章目录初步使用basicConfig函数Formatter类 初步使用Python标准库提供了一个灵活的事件日志系统logging,可以对软件执行时发生的事件进行追踪,是开发过程中必不可少的调试工具。logging中提供了几个最频繁使用的函数,下表中,除了print外,其余均为logging中的函数。工具适用场景print()将结果显示在控制台debug()记录/输出调试信息info()记录/
转载
2023-08-01 16:01:52
112阅读
logging模块可以用来在代码执行的过程中进行日志的输出,便于后期的问题定位以及查看程序每一步执行的结果,很有必要,一个好的程序员一定要有一个好的日志打印的习惯。。。 下面就来重点介绍下python自带的日志模块logging,学会怎么使用就行了,因为是封装好的。 首先需要import logging。 1、日志模块常用的几个方法:logging.debug('debug信息....')
log
转载
2023-08-18 15:48:37
32阅读
Python中的日志管理模块可以使用自带的logging,也可使用第三方Loguru模块,使用logging需要配置Handler、Formatter 进行一些处理,配置比较繁琐,而使用Loguru则较为简单。安装pip install loguru基本使用loguru库的使用可以说是十分简单,我们直接可以通过导入它本身封装好的logger 类就可以直接进行调用。logger本身就是一个
转载
2023-08-08 12:39:24
85阅读
作为开发者,我们可以通过以下3中方式来配置logging:1)使用Python代码显式的创建loggers, handlers和formatters并分别调用它们的配置函数;2)创建一个日志配置文件,然后使用fileConfig()函数来读取该文件的内容;3)创建一个包含配置信息的dict,然后把它传递个dictConfig()函数;需要说明的是,logging.basicConfig()也属于第
转载
2023-08-23 15:35:44
415阅读
1 引言最近在开发一个应用软件,为方便调试和后期维护,在代码中添加了日志,用的是Python内置的logging模块,看了许多博主的博文,颇有所得。不得不说,有许多博主大牛总结得确实很好。似乎我再写关于logging的博文有些多余,但不写总结又总觉得没掌握。那就写写吧,也方便日后回顾。开始总结之前,先感谢几位博主,他们的博客写得很是详尽:说说为什么需要添加日志?就像上面说的,为了调试和后期维护方便
转载
2023-08-22 22:19:31
194阅读
常见的GC算法引用计数法根据对象自身引用计数来判断是否被回收,当自身引用数为0时,对象会被回收优点:简单直接,回收速度快缺点:每个对象都要维护一个自身的引用数,需要额外的开销。标记清除法标记出所有不需要回收的对象,清除未标记的对象。优点:简单直接,速度快。缺点:造成内存浪费,可能出现总内存是够的,但是内存不连续。Golang的三色标记三色标记法,将对象标记成三个颜色白色:可能被清除的,没有被回收器
虽然现在日志存储和分析系统非常发达(例如ELK等),但我们仍然难以避免直接登录到服务器上通过shell对服务器的日志进行分析。今天,我们就以Nginx的访问日志为例,为大家介绍一下常用的日志分析脚本片段。有了这些脚本片段,稍加修改就可以用在自己的日常工作中。下面是本文作为示例的日志片段截图。 图1. 日志格式截图 如下是其中一条日志文本。111.206.221.47 - - [14/Oc
转载
2023-12-07 20:28:38
88阅读
windows事件日志简介Windows事件日志记录着 Windows系统中发生的各类事件。通过事件日志,可以监控用户对系统的使用情况,掌握计算机在特定时间发生了什么事件,此外也可以了解用户的各种操作行为。因此,它可以为调查提供很多关键信息。Windows事件日志文件本质上是数据库,其中包括有关系统、安全、应用程序的记录。记录的事件包含9个元素:日期/时间、事件级别、用户、计算机、事件1D、来源、
转载
2024-08-04 15:00:51
369阅读
日志介绍日志作用:记录程序的运行轨迹,方便查找关键信息以及快速定位解决问题日志实现框架具体的日志功能实现日志实现框架有:JUL、Log4j、Logback、Log4j2日志门面框架具体实现的抽象层,定义log.info、log.error等方法日志的门面框架主要有两个:JCL和SLF4J日志门面框架是避免日志实现中代码的改动影响用户的使用,抽象日志的实现接口,使得上层用户只需要调用接口而不用感知接
原创
2023-01-14 21:38:35
306阅读
Linux系统中的日志子系统对于系统安全来说非常重要,它记录了系统每天发生的各种各样的事情,包括那些用户曾经或者正在使用系统,可以通过日志来检查错误发生的原因,更重要的是在系统受到黑客攻击后,日志可以记录下攻击者留下的痕迹,通过查看这些痕迹,系统管理员可以发现黑客攻击的某些手段以及特点,从而能够进行处理工作,为抵御下一次攻击做好准备。
在Linux系统中,有三类主要的日志子系统:
原创
2011-05-09 14:47:58
1626阅读
# 如何实现“MongoDB 系统日志解析”
## 流程图
```mermaid
flowchart TD
A(开始) --> B(连接MongoDB);
B --> C(查询系统日志);
C --> D(解析日志);
D --> E(存储解析结果);
E --> F(结束);
```
## 任务步骤
步骤 | 操作
---|---
连接MongoD
原创
2024-04-06 06:38:04
72阅读
Gurobi日志文件(log file)的格式可以分为6类:Simplex、Barrier、Sifting、MIP、Multi-Objective、Distributed MIP。第一类:SimplexSimplex log可以划分为3部分: presolve、simplex progress 和 summary。(1)Presolve部分当优化求解一个模型的时候,Gurobi做的第一件事是用一个
转载
2024-10-17 19:51:52
29阅读
一、前言Windows2000的日志文件通常有应用程序日志,安全日志、系统日志、DNS服务器日志、FTP日志、WWW日志等.当我们用流光探测时,比如说IPC探测,就会在安全日志里迅速地记下流光探测时所用的用户名、时间等,用FTP探测后,也会立刻在FTP日志中记下IP、时间、探测所用的用户名和密码等等。甚至连流光启动时需要msvcp60.dll这个动库链接库,如果服务器没有这个文件都会在日志里记录下
转载
2024-10-17 20:34:07
25阅读
要做的事: 1:获取日志内标红的数据(ipython模式正则捕获如下图) 2:转换相关选项的md5和反编码值 3:根据dm值和上个小时的年月日(如:20131027)(需要考虑凌晨零点几分的时对应的目录是昨天日期)找到相应目录,如不
转载
2023-06-19 14:24:53
102阅读
日志输出和配置文件的使用 logging模块日志级别1、DEBUG:输出详细的运行情况,主要用于调试2、INFO:确认一切按预期运行,一般用于输出重要运行情况3、WARNING:一些意想不到的事情发生了(如:"内存空间不足"),但是这个软件还能按预期工作,在不久的将来会出问题4、ERROR:发生了错误,软件没能执行一些功能,还可以继续执行5、CRITICAL:一个严重的错误,表明程序本身
转载
2023-09-01 21:18:41
109阅读
Logging——Python 的日志记录工具1.定义2.简单使用3.简单配置3.1 日志级别3.2 简单配置4.基础类和函数4.1 Logger记录器4.2 Handler 处理器StreamHandlerFileHandler4.3 Filter 过滤器4.4 Formatter 格式化器5.Logger是一个树形层级结构6. Logging工作流程6.1 logging模块使用过程6.2
转载
2023-07-05 20:51:42
147阅读
文章目录1. 日志级别2. 日志格式说明3. 日志输出3.1 将日志输出到控制台3.2 将日志输出到文件3.3 既要把日志输出到控制台, 还要写入日志文件 开发过程中出现bug是必不可免的,你会怎样debug?从第1行代码开始看么?还是有个文件里面记录着哪里错了更方便呢!!!log日志 Python中有个logging模块可以完成相关信息的记录,在debug时用它往往事半功倍1. 日志级别日志
转载
2023-08-20 14:06:34
96阅读
Windows系统进程解析系统进程 system process alg.exe csrss.exe ddhelp.exe dllhost.exe inetinfo.exe internat.exe kernel32.dll lsass.exe mdm.exe m mtask.tsk mprexe.exe msgsrv32.exe mstask.exe regsvc.exe rpcs
转载
精选
2007-06-03 00:44:17
675阅读
目录(文件夹)
在win9x/me下的作用
在win2000/xp下的作用
转载
精选
2007-11-25 15:47:10
498阅读
目录(文件夹)
在win9x/me下的作用
在win2000/xp下的作用
转载
精选
2010-09-20 14:48:16
986阅读